IP查询
查询
你查询的IP:[159.226.178.142] 地理位置:中国–北京–北京科技网
最新查询
220.231.186.11
58.100.145.169
121.40.244.117
116.244.109.183
123.178.96.75
118.112.193.93
59.107.67.157
122.8.125.3
121.4.183.105
159.226.178.142
60.245.128.157
222.192.2.163
222.64.73.53
117.74.64.42
218.64.112.127
123.103.19.61
202.38.152.100
117.58.157.25
203.161.192.160
114.64.248.86
203.80.144.173
203.132.32.39
124.254.39.194
202.124.24.203
219.128.224.141
125.213.253.72
121.255.220.176
121.48.27.246
122.200.64.36
122.102.64.208
202.90.115.223